Freely adapted from Wilkie Collins’s sensational Victorian thriller, The Woman In White brings to the stage a musical of startling brilliance.

A dashing young man, employed as the art tutor to two devoted sisters, is stranded at a remote railway cutting. Out of the darkness looms a woman, a mysterious figure dressed in white, desperate to share a chilling secret.He and the sisters soon find themselves trapped in a web of betrayl and greed, the victims of a seemingly flawless crime. Together they will need all their resourcefulness and courage to outwit a charismatic and ingenious villain.

As the compelling plot twists and turns low villainy vies with romance within a world of subterfuge and deceit. The Woman In White has been adapted for the stage by Charlotte Jones, whose award winning plays include “Humble Boy”, with Lyrics by David Zippel, whose credits include “City of Angels” and the new Disney classics “Mulan” and “Hercules”. Andrew Lloyd Webber has composed the captivating and romantic score. Internationally renowned director Trevor Nunn, responsible for, amongst many others, “Cats”, “Starlight Express”, “Les Miserables” and, most recently, “Anything Goes” will direct the production.

Please note: Mr. David Burt is now co-starring in the role of Count Fosco, previously portrayed by Mr. Simon Callow. David Burt has starred in many West End musicals, including Jesus Christ Superstar, Chess, Les Miserables and Cats. He has also played many leading roles at the Royal National Theatre and The Royal Shakespeare Company.
